Annual population and employment, national concept — Total employment in Poland
Poland: Annual population and employment, national concept — Total employment was 17,332 Persons in 2025. ▲ Rising
Annual population and employment, national concept — Total employment in Poland, 1992–2025
Source: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development. Measured in Persons.
Analysis
Poland recorded 17,332 Persons for annual population and employment, national concept — total employment in 2025.
That represents a change of up 7.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, annual population and employment, national concept — total employment in Poland peaked at 17,432 Persons in 2023 and was at its lowest, 13,617 Persons, in 2003.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 34 years of available data.

About this data
This table presents population and employment data according to the national concept. The national concept is defined by the residence of the person: employees are residents employed by either resident or non-resident producer units; and the self-employed are resident self-employed people in either resident or non-resident producer units. Users should note that population data corresponds to mid-year estimates (or the average of the reference year).
